The Plot

Ja-yoon, a high school girl living peacefully with her adoptive parents, seems normal — until cracks in her memory hint at a darker past. When strangers begin hunting her, it becomes clear she’s not just any teenager: she’s the product of a secret experiment gone horribly right.

What starts as a tale of survival spirals into a violent cat-and-mouse game between Ja-yoon and the shadowy organization that created her. As her abilities surface, the line between victim and predator blurs — and the world learns what happens when innocence collides with unstoppable power.

Interesting Facts

  • Kim Da-mi was chosen from over 1,500 candidates for the role of Ja-yoon, proving a breakout talent right from the start.

  • Director Park Hoon-jung also wrote I Saw the Devil (2010), another brutal Korean thriller, so the DNA of violence runs deep.

  • The film’s title “Part 1” wasn’t just a gimmick — it was planned as the opening to a trilogy, with The Witch: Part 2 – The Other One released in 2022.

  • Its blend of mystery and ultra-violence has drawn comparisons to everything from X-Men to Oldboy.
